-- ============================================================================
-- PROMPTS TABLE AND FUNCTIONS
-- ============================================================================
-- Prompts table to store different types of prompts for agents
CREATE TABLE prompts (
-- Unique identifier for each prompt record
id UUID PRIMARY KEY DEFAULT uuid_generate_v4(),
-- User who owns these prompts
user_id UUID NOT NULL,
-- Different prompt types for agent operations
task_executor_prompt TEXT NOT NULL,
task_manager_prompt TEXT NOT NULL,
task_verifier_prompt TEXT NOT NULL,
task_memory_manager_prompt TEXT NOT NULL,
-- Public/private visibility
public BOOLEAN NOT NULL DEFAULT FALSE,
-- Community voting system
upvote INTEGER NOT NULL DEFAULT 0,
downvote INTEGER NOT NULL DEFAULT 0,
-- Metadata fields
created_at TIMESTAMP WITH TIME ZONE DEFAULT CURRENT_TIMESTAMP,
updated_at TIMESTAMP WITH TIME ZONE DEFAULT CURRENT_TIMESTAMP,
-- Constraints
CONSTRAINT prompts_user_id_not_null CHECK (user_id IS NOT NULL),
CONSTRAINT prompts_task_executor_not_empty CHECK (length(trim(task_executor_prompt)) > 0),
CONSTRAINT prompts_task_manager_not_empty CHECK (length(trim(task_manager_prompt)) > 0),
CONSTRAINT prompts_task_verifier_not_empty CHECK (length(trim(task_verifier_prompt)) > 0),
CONSTRAINT prompts_task_memory_manager_not_empty CHECK (length(trim(task_memory_manager_prompt)) > 0),
CONSTRAINT prompts_upvote_non_negative CHECK (upvote >= 0),
CONSTRAINT prompts_downvote_non_negative CHECK (downvote >= 0)
-- Note: user_id references will be validated at application level
-- TODO: Create proper users table and add FK constraint
);
-- ============================================================================
-- INDEXES FOR PERFORMANCE
-- ============================================================================
-- Index for user_id queries
CREATE INDEX idx_prompts_user_id ON prompts (user_id);
-- Index for public prompts
CREATE INDEX idx_prompts_public ON prompts (public);
-- Index for creation date ordering
CREATE INDEX idx_prompts_created_at ON prompts (created_at);
-- Index for popularity sorting (upvotes - downvotes)
CREATE INDEX idx_prompts_popularity ON prompts ((upvote - downvote) DESC);
-- Composite index for public prompts with popularity
CREATE INDEX idx_prompts_public_popularity ON prompts (public, (upvote - downvote) DESC);
-- ============================================================================
-- HELPER FUNCTIONS
-- ============================================================================
-- Function to automatically update the updated_at timestamp
CREATE OR REPLACE FUNCTION update_updated_at_column()
RETURNS TRIGGER AS $$
BEGIN
NEW.updated_at = CURRENT_TIMESTAMP;
RETURN NEW;
END;
$$ LANGUAGE plpgsql;
-- ============================================================================
-- TRIGGER FOR UPDATED_AT
-- ============================================================================
-- Trigger to update updated_at on prompts table
CREATE TRIGGER update_prompts_updated_at
BEFORE UPDATE ON prompts
FOR EACH ROW
EXECUTE FUNCTION update_updated_at_column();
